The Chainsmokers brought out Backstreet Boys for their biggest show to date
The Chainsmokers have a knack for bringing out star-studded special guests. From G-Eazy and Tiësto at Coachella, to Desiigner at Austin City Limits, they never fail to bolster their biggest performances with high profile guest appearances.
For their headlining show from the Los Angeles Convention Center on Friday night — likely their biggest solo show to date — the duo upped the nostalgia factor and brought out the Backstreet Boys.
